How much do lpn insurance j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 14, 2026, the average hourly pay for lpn insurance in the United States is $29.88,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$24.76 and $33.65 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What is an LPN insurance job?

An LPN Insurance job involves a Licensed Practical Nurse (LPN) working in the insurance industry to assess medical claims, review patient records, and ensure policy compliance. LPNs in this role may work for health insurance companies, disability insurers, or workers' compensation organizations. Their responsibilities can include conducting medical reviews, verifying treatments for coverage eligibility, and assisting with case management. This role combines medical expertise with administrative and analytical tasks to support claims processing and policy evaluations.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the LPN insurance position, and why are they important?

To succeed as an LPN in insurance, you need a valid LPN license, a solid understanding of clinical nursing, and familiarity with health insurance practices. Experience with claims processing software, electronic medical records, and knowledge of medical coding (ICD-10, CPT) is highly beneficial. Outstanding communication, attention to detail, and strong organizational skills help set candidates apart. These competencies are crucial for efficiently reviewing claims, communicating with providers, and ensuring accurate and timely processing within the insurance sector.

What types of daily responsibilities can I expect as an LPN in an insurance setting?

As an LPN working in insurance, your day-to-day responsibilities typically include reviewing medical claims, verifying patient information, and assessing clinical documentation to ensure claims meet policy and regulatory guidelines. You may communicate with healthcare providers to gather additional patient information, collaborate with claims adjusters, and assist in medical necessity determinations. The role often involves a mix of independent review and teamwork, with a strong emphasis on utilizing electronic records and insurance software. This position offers a structured office environment with opportunities to expand into roles such as medical reviewer or case manager as you gain experience.
